The Ultimate Beginner’s Guide to Building Modern Websites and Digital Experiences
If you have ever wondered how websites, apps, and online platforms are created, you are stepping into the world of web development. In 2026, web development is no longer just about writing lines of code. It is about creating powerful digital experiences that shape how people learn, shop, communicate, and live their daily lives.
From simple personal blogs to complex platforms like streaming services and online marketplaces, web development sits at the heart of the internet. It is one of the most in demand skills globally, and it continues to evolve rapidly with new technologies, tools, and trends.
This guide will walk you through everything you need to know about web development in 2026. Whether you are a complete beginner or someone curious about starting a tech career, you will gain a clear understanding of how it works and how to get started.
What Is Web Development?
Web development refers to the process of creating, building, and maintaining websites and web applications that run on the internet. In 2026, it goes beyond static pages and simple layouts. It now includes interactive design, artificial intelligence integration, cloud computing, and real time user experiences.
A modern website is not just a collection of pages. It is a dynamic system that can respond to user behavior, process data, and deliver personalized content instantly. Web developers use a combination of programming languages, frameworks, and tools to bring these experiences to life.
At its core, web development can be divided into three main areas. These are front end development, back end development, and full stack development. Each plays a unique role in how websites function.
Front End Development Explained
Front end development focuses on everything users see and interact with on a website. It is the visual and interactive part of a web application.
In 2026, front end development is more advanced than ever. Developers create smooth animations, responsive layouts, and highly interactive interfaces that work seamlessly across devices.
The main technologies used in front end development include HTML, CSS, and JavaScript. HTML structures the content of a webpage. CSS controls the design and layout. JavaScript adds interactivity and dynamic features.
Modern front end developers also use powerful frameworks like React, Vue, and Angular to build fast and scalable applications.
These tools make it easier to manage complex user interfaces and improve performance. User experience is a major focus in 2026. Websites must be fast, accessible, and easy to navigate. A slow or confusing website can drive users away instantly.
Back End Development Explained
Back end development is what happens behind the scenes. It is responsible for storing data, processing requests, and ensuring everything works smoothly.
When you log into a website, submit a form, or make a purchase, the back end handles those actions. It communicates with databases and servers to deliver the correct information to the front end.
Common back end programming languages include Python, JavaScript with Node.js, PHP, and Java. Developers also work with databases such as MySQL, MongoDB, and PostgreSQL to store and manage data.
In 2026, back end development heavily relies on cloud services. Platforms like AWS, Google Cloud, and Azure allow developers to build scalable applications that can handle millions of users.
Security is also a major concern. Developers must protect user data and prevent cyber attacks by implementing strong authentication systems and encryption.
Full Stack Development
Full stack development combines both front end and back end skills. A full stack developer can build an entire web application from start to finish.
In 2026, full stack developers are highly valuable because they can handle multiple aspects of a project. They understand how the user interface connects with the server and database.
Many beginners aim to become full stack developers because it opens up more job opportunities and freelance possibilities.
How Websites Work in Simple Terms
To understand web development better, it helps to know how websites actually work.
When you type a website address into your browser, a request is sent to a server. The server processes that request and sends back the website files, including HTML, CSS, and JavaScript. Your browser then displays the website on your screen.
In modern web applications, this process happens almost instantly. Advanced technologies allow websites to update content in real time without reloading the page.
The Evolution of Web Development
Web development has changed dramatically over the years. Early websites were simple and static, with limited functionality. Today, websites are powerful applications that rival desktop software.
In 2026, web development is shaped by several major trends. Artificial intelligence is integrated into many websites, providing personalized recommendations and automated support. Progressive web apps offer app like experiences directly in the browser. Voice search and conversational interfaces are becoming more common.
The demand for speed and performance has also increased. Users expect websites to load instantly and respond without delays.
Key Tools Used by Web Developers in 2026
Web developers rely on a variety of tools to build and manage projects efficiently. Code editors like Visual Studio Code are essential for writing and organizing code. Version control systems like Git help track changes and collaborate with others.
Frameworks and libraries simplify development by providing pre built components and structures. Build tools automate tasks such as compiling code and optimizing performance.
Testing tools ensure that websites work correctly across different devices and browsers. Deployment platforms make it easy to publish websites online.
In 2026, many developers also use AI powered tools to speed up coding and improve productivity.
The Role of Artificial Intelligence in Web Development
Artificial intelligence is transforming web development in significant ways. Developers can now use AI tools to generate code, design layouts, and even debug errors.
AI also enhances user experiences. Websites can analyze user behavior and provide personalized content in real time. Chatbots powered by AI offer instant customer support and improve engagement.
In 2026, AI is not replacing developers but making them more efficient. It allows them to focus on creativity and problem solving rather than repetitive tasks.
Why Web Development Is Important
Web development plays a crucial role in today’s digital world. Businesses rely on websites to reach customers, sell products, and build their brand. Individuals use websites to share ideas, showcase portfolios, and connect with others.
A well designed website can increase visibility, improve credibility, and drive growth. In many cases, a website is the first impression people have of a business or individual.
As more services move online, the importance of web development continues to grow.
Career Opportunities in Web Development
Web development offers a wide range of career opportunities. You can work as a front end developer, back end developer, or full stack developer. There are also specialized roles such as UI designer, UX designer, and web application developer.
Freelancing is another popular option. Many developers work independently and build websites for clients around the world.
In 2026, remote work is more common than ever. Web developers can work from anywhere, making it an attractive career choice for many people.
The demand for skilled developers remains high, and salaries are competitive across different regions.
How to Start Learning Web Development
Starting your journey in web development may seem overwhelming, but it is completely achievable with the right approach.
Begin by learning the basics of HTML, CSS, and JavaScript. These are the foundation of web development. Practice by building simple projects such as personal websites or landing pages.
Once you are comfortable, move on to frameworks and libraries. Learn how to use tools like React or Vue to build more advanced applications. Understanding back end development is also important.
Learn how servers and databases work and experiment with building simple APIs.
Consistency is key. Practice regularly and keep building projects to improve your skills.
Common Challenges Beginners Face
Many beginners struggle with understanding how different technologies fit together. It can feel confusing at first, but with practice, everything starts to make sense.
Another challenge is staying motivated. Learning to code takes time and effort, and progress may feel slow initially. Setting small goals and celebrating achievements can help maintain motivation.
Debugging errors is also a common hurdle. However, it is an essential part of learning. Each error is an opportunity to understand how things work more deeply.
The Future of Web Development
The future of web development looks incredibly exciting. Technologies will continue to evolve, making websites faster, smarter, and more interactive.
In the coming years, we can expect more integration of artificial intelligence, virtual reality, and augmented reality in web applications. These advancements will create immersive experiences that go beyond traditional websites.
Automation will also play a bigger role, allowing developers to focus on creativity and innovation.
Despite these changes, the core principles of web development will remain the same. Understanding how the web works and building meaningful experiences will always be at the heart of the field.
Personal Note To Upcoming Web Developers
Web development in 2026 is a dynamic and rewarding field that offers endless opportunities. It combines creativity, technology, and problem solving to build the digital world we interact with every day.
Whether you want to start a career, build your own website, or simply understand how the internet works, learning web development is a valuable skill.
The journey may seem challenging at first, but with dedication and practice, anyone can become a web developer. The internet is constantly growing, and there has never been a better time to be part of it.
If you are ready to take the first step, start learning today and begin building your future in web development.
